2022-01-25drm/amd/display: Fix a NULL pointer dereference in ↵Zhou Qingyang1-0/+3
amdgpu_dm_connector_add_common_modes() In amdgpu_dm_connector_add_common_modes(), amdgpu_dm_create_common_mode() is assigned to mode and is passed to drm_mode_probed_add() directly after that. drm_mode_probed_add() passes &mode->head to list_add_tail(), and there is a dereference of it in list_add_tail() without recoveries, which could lead to NULL pointer dereference on failure of amdgpu_dm_create_common_mode(). Fix this by adding a NULL check of mode. This bug was found by a static analyzer. Builds with 'make allyesconfig' show no new warnings, and our static analyzer no longer warns about this code. 2022-01-25drm/amd/display: Use PSR version selected during set_psr_capsNicholas Kazlauskas1-4/+2
[Why] If the DPCD caps specifies a PSR version newer than PSR_VERSION_1 then we fallback to using PSR_VERSION_1 in amdgpu_dm_set_psr_caps. This gets overriden with the raw DPCD value in amdgpu_dm_link_setup_psr, which can result in DMCUB hanging if we pass in an unsupported PSR version number. [How] Fix the hang by using link->psr_settings.psr_version directly during amdgpu_dm_link_setup_psr. 2022-01-25drm/amd/display: Don't update drm connector when read local EDIDWayne Lin1-8/+0
[Why] Currently, when we're tentatively detecting link configuration under mst case, we will wrongly notify a none existing stream sink to drm layer. It's due to we'll call amdgpu_dm_update_connector_after_detect() within dm_helpers_read_local_edid() to update connector when we're still under tentative detection procedure. [How] dm_helpers_read_local_edid() was designed to do "read" only. Don't update drm connector status when we're still under detection process. 2022-01-07drm/amd/display: Don't reinitialize DMCUB on s0ix resumeNicholas Kazlauskas1-3/+27
[Why] PSP will suspend and resume DMCUB. Driver should just wait for DMCUB to finish the auto load before continuining instead of placing it into reset, wiping its firmware state and reinitializing. If we don't let DMCUB fully finish initializing for S0ix then some state will be lost and screen corruption can occur due to incorrect address translation. [How] Use dmub_srv callbacks to determine in DMCUB is running and wait for auto-load to complete before continuining. In S0ix DMCUB will be running and DAL fw so initialize will skip. In S3 DMCUB will not be running and we will do a full hardware init. In S3 DMCUB will be running but will not be DAL fw so we will also do a full hardware init. 2021-12-08drm/amd/display: Fix DPIA outbox timeout after S3/S4/resetNicholas Kazlauskas1-1/+6
[Why] The HW interrupt gets disabled after S3/S4/reset so we don't receive notifications for HPD or AUX from DMUB - leading to timeout and black screen with (or without) DPIA links connected. [How] Re-enable the interrupt after S3/S4/reset like we do for the other DC interrupts. Guard both instances of the outbox interrupt enable or we'll hang during restore on ASIC that don't support it. 2021-12-02drm/amd/display: Use oriented source size when checking cursor scalingVlad Zahorodnii1-8/+27
dm_check_crtc_cursor() doesn't take into account plane transforms when calculating plane scaling, this can result in false positives. For example, if there's an output with resolution 3840x2160 and the output is rotated 90 degrees, CRTC_W and CRTC_H will be 3840 and 2160, respectively, but SRC_W and SRC_H will be 2160 and 3840, respectively. Since the cursor plane usually has a square buffer attached to it, the dm_check_crtc_cursor() will think that there's a scale factor mismatch even though there isn't really. This fixes an issue where kwin fails to use hardware plane transforms. 2021-12-01drm/amd/display: Allow DSC on supported MST branch devicesNicholas Kazlauskas1-4/+16
[Why] When trying to lightup two 4k60 non-DSC displays behind a branch device that supports DSC we can't lightup both at once due to bandwidth limitations - each requires 48 VCPI slots but we only have 63. [How] The workaround already exists in the code but is guarded by a CONFIG that cannot be set by the user and shouldn't need to be. Check for specific branch device IDs to device whether to enable the workaround for multiple display scenarios.
